Transaction 7510fce08608beaf28adff70bfc543f8681f128ab905a2dbc391873442bcbf29

1 Input
2 Outputs
  • 7510fce08608beaf28adff70bfc543f8681f128ab905a2dbc391873442bcbf29:0
  • value  947246
    address  385JqVAh4tGEVkK472xxhqGJXXdi4dCvNa
  • 7510fce08608beaf28adff70bfc543f8681f128ab905a2dbc391873442bcbf29:1
  • value  502512
    address  3GB3TrKCVM8kE3afEr94sWLi2Y2WufAe8n